PM-WANI Future Plans for Internet Backhaul through SATLINKS

Satellite backhaul technology is essential to extend cellular coverage.

Technological advances in different sectors, such as telecommunications, allowed the world to have connectivity at all times, every day. However, in certain remote areas, traditional systems cannot penetrate and provide the necessary coverage. Several companies in the sector have focused on the issue, in order to provide a stable and sufficient signal to secure access to voice, data and communication services to remote populations.

In the report of the Northern Sky Research firm, one of the most important pillars within the satellite industry was identified in the coming years: the cellular backhaul. As the active base increases, new use cases appear or broadband services have a more active market share, the demand for this technology would be boosted. In fact, the consultant’s estimate is to see the system’s revenues triple over the next 10 years, 3 thousand 400 million dollars by 2026. Its impact would be so great that mobile companies would outsource their network management operations.

With this precedent, how could satellite backhaul technology be applied? Amongst the most common uses can be the expansion of cellular networks, the deployment to hard-to-reach areas of telephony stations and further expansion of trunking services. In the field of communications, these types of systems provide access to the network to multiple clients simultaneously by sharing a group of lines or frequencies, instead of granting them individually.

“Through the satellite backhaul internet, telecommunications could generate revenues of $ 3.4 billion by 2026.”

Another great feature of the satellite cellular backhaul is its ability to facilitate communication and expand the area of operation of public and mobile telephony providers. Thus, more coverage and support would be given to existing technologies (2G, 3G, 4G) and, in the not too distant future, even 5G. Similarly, companies could meet the growing demand of the remote telephony services market.

In an attempt to solve for this, On Dec 9, 2020, The Govt. of India launched the PM WANI scheme. This scheme aims to boost the incomes of small businesses, while bridging the digital divide across the Indian demography.

 
What does the world of PM WANI look like?

As of today, the cheapest 4G plan costs Rs. 149, which gives a daily access of 1 GB internet to an individual, for a month.

This is limited provisioning when it comes to prolonged duration of online education and content consumption. Especially across low-income households, where a family of four relies on just one such connection. This limited availability of data limits possibilities of information consumption, while consistently disrupting user experience.

Consider an alternative, where a mom-and-pop store sells Wi-Fi vouchers, each giving access to unlimited data at broadband like speeds, for just Rs. 50 and other denominations.

Imagine this store immediately next to 3 to 4 low-income households, where every member of the household can access this Wi-Fi network at fast speeds, with no data limit, at nearly one third the cost of 4G.

Now imagine lakhs of such stores, spread across the country, where a network effect enables users to stay connected to broadband bandwidths at all times via Wi-Fi, at almost no cost.

PM WANI promises this alternate reality. It envisions small businesses becoming digital entrepreneurs, creating a digitally empowered community across the next 500 million Indians. A community where Indians get access to high speed, low-cost, distributed broadband data on Wi-Fi; and small businesses boost their incomes by selling Wi-Fi data.

This reality is well within reach, as was suggested by a recently finished pilot conducted by the Telecom Regulatory Authority of India (TRAI). This pilot witnessed shopkeepers earning up-to Rs. 300 daily by selling Wi-Fi vouchers of Rs. 5, 20 and 50 denominations (For most small businesses, this is equivalent to up-to a 100% increase in their daily income).

Small businesses became hubs for people to gather and access Wi-Fi -> from children getting access to online education to the youth and elderly consuming online content, the pilot started witnessing stories of communities coming together and getting digitally empowered.

How will India’s new public Wi-Fi project rollout?

The Union Cabinet has cleared a proposal to set up public Wi-Fi access network interfaces. Why is a public Wi-Fi network needed in India? How have other countries gone about setting it up? The Union Cabinet recently cleared a proposal by the Department of Telecommunications to set up public Wi-Fi access network interfaces. This is essentially a nationwide network of public Wi-Fi hotspots, termed public data offices (PDOs) after the public call office (PCO) concept rolled out by the Indian government to set up a nationwide network of landline public pay-phones.

Why is a public Wi-Fi network needed in India?

The first and foremost reason being given by experts for laying down a public wi-fi network is to increase the proliferation of internet services in the country. With PDOs — which will basically be mom and pop stores and other small retail outlets across the length and breadth of the country — last mile connectivity is being aimed at. In addition to this, several telecom sector experts have pointed to the fact that even in urban areas with sufficient mobile data coverage, the mobile internet tariffs are bound to increase. This presents an even stronger business case for the public Wi-Fi network.

What is PM Wani Wifi Internet Access Scheme?

Now as a part of this scheme, the government plans to provide internet connectivity using the PDOs (Public Data Offices). As per this scheme, it aims to boost the easy methods of doing business and even lead to ease of living. 
With this scheme, small-time business owners and shopkeepers get the fastest and best Wi-Fi services. So, it boosts their income and helps the younger generations like students to get seamless internet for their studies and research work. Plus, it helps to strengthen the Digital India mission. 

What Does PM Wani Wifi Internet Access Contain?

The Wani framework has the below components – 

● PDO (Public Data Office)
This would establish, maintain and operate only on the WANI-compliant Wi-Fi-based access points. Plus, it can help to provide the best broadband services to subscribers. 

● PDOA (Public Data Office Aggregator)
This would be the aggregator of PDOs and even do the functions that are related to authorization and accounting. 

● App Provider
It would create an app for registering users and discovering the WANI-compliant Wi-Fi hotspots right at the nearby area. Also, it would show the same that is within the app for accessing the internet service. 

● Central Registry
This would maintain the whole details of the app providers, PDOAs, and the PDOs. Plus, another major important aspect is that regarding the Central Registry, it would be maintained by the C-DoT. 

How Would The PM WANI Wifi Internet Access Scheme Works?
Well, the working of the scheme would be simple and it works in the following ways – 

● Firstly, any of the entities that are desirous in planning to be the PDO can set the Wi-Fi access point. All they have to do is purchase the network services from the service provider. 
● After that, the PDO would register with the PDOA that is registered on the app. 
● Now as soon as any potential user is present in the vicinity of the Wi-Fi access point registers and authenticates on the app, they just need to choose the PDO for connecting. Here this request would be sent to the relevant PDOA. And once the PDOA authenticates the user, the tariff plan gets displayed. 
● After the payment has been made to the PDOA, the PDOA registers the user. Also, they would provide them with the necessary Wifi access.

Smart & Powerful Ways to Use Wi-Fi Marketing in The Hospitality Industry.

Hotel and resort visitors expect to find complimentary Wi-Fi access during their stay, so hospitality businesses must incorporate this benefit into their offerings to give customers what they want and need.

On the surface, it might seem like offering free Wi-Fi to guests at hotels and resorts is just a way to please guests who expect to have this amenity. But when you dive deeper into what is possible with Wi-Fi marketing in the hospitality industry, you find that this tool serves hotel management just as much, if not more, than guests. It’s a win-win for everyone involved.

Wi-fi marketing in the hospitality industry gives hotels many smart ways to improve their business. Here are a few ways that a hotel can benefit by giving free Wi-Fi access to their guests.

Collect Demographic Data on Guests

When you use Wi-Fi marketing, you have options for how you require guests to sign up to access the service. You can create your own login system, or you can sync with Facebook and enable guests to sign up using their Facebook accounts.

The benefit of using Facebook as a log-in source is that when guests sign in via this method, you get access to troves of customer data. You can learn about guest demographics, interests, and even spending habits. This data can provide valuable insights as you strive to learn about your customer base and craft messages that will be most likely to resonate with them.

Share Marketing Messages on Login Splash Pages

A large portion of guests use free Wi-Fi when it’s offered at a hotel. That means most guests will visit the designated Wi-Fi splash landing page to enter their information and log in. Knowing that most of your guests will visit this specific landing page gives you the opportunity to market and connect with audiences on this page. 

You can design this page to share important information about your property and highlight upcoming events and time-sensitive details. You can also use this page market to guests and promote offers, up-sells, and paid on-property amenities. It’s a prime place for sharing essential details and deals.

Promote Using Personalized Page Redirects

Once guests use your login landing page, you can use their data and guest profile information to set up page redirects so they are sent to a new landing page personalized just for them.

For example, if the guest has stayed at your property more than once, you can send them to a page about your customer loyalty program. Or, if the guest is staying with you for the first time, you can send them to a page that offers a virtual tour of the location. The personalized approach improves customer experience and gives you an opportunity to engage in more targeted marketing.

Track Foot Traffic on Your Property

A feature of Wi-Fi marketing in the hospitality industry that many businesses don’t know about is the tool’s ability to track users as they move around a location. When guests log in to free Wi-Fi via their mobile devices, the system can track where the user is on the property.

This information can be used to create heat maps that show you where guests spend the most time on your property. It can also offer insights into guest habits. You can see what parts of the property guests use most, what areas they ignore, how long they wait for amenities, and even if they take the wrong routes to rooms. All of this information can be used to improve your operations process, optimize your on-site digital wayfinding, and develop ideas for changes to on-site amenities.

Create Guest Profiles and Track Brand Engagements

When guests log in to Wi-Fi marketing, you can also set up a system that creates a profile for them. This profile may include information pulled from the user’s Facebook page or connect with other supporting data systems that add details to their profile. It can include information about the user’s engagement with the hotel, tracking how long they stay, how often they visit, duration of time between stays, etc.

With Wi-Fi marketing, you can also require an email address or phone number for users to sign up, which gives you a way to remarket to guests at a later time. You can then use details from the guest’s customer profile to determine what messages would best resonate with them based on their interests, habits, and engagement with the hotel property.

Top Requirements for Enterprise WLAN

Businesses are increasingly feeling the need to re-architect their enterprise networks in order to accommodate the rapidly growing demand for wireless connectivity. With mobility becoming central to operations in many businesses, a proper wireless network is an absolute necessity.  

With an enterprise wireless network, enterprise typically get the following advantages over a traditional wireless network:

  • Better collaboration capabilities. Your users can move from room to room without losing access to applications and files that require a persistent network connection.
  • Centralized management. Administrators can configure and manage the network from a centralized location as opposed to doing the same tasks on each AP.
  • Better compliance capabilities. It usually comes with security features and settings designed for meeting regulatory compliance and security policy requirements.
  • Better end user experience. All network-based processes will be faster, clearer, and less susceptible to disruptions.

We’ve collected the top requirements that every enterprise grade wireless network should meet.

Cloud Based Controller

Network admin should be able to easily deploy, operate, and manage every access point within the network. Doing so should allow for one framework that offers organizations the same level of security, scalability, reliability, ease of deployment and management that they’d expect from wired networks.

Easy Management of Central or Remote APs

Network admin should be able to easily deploy, operate, and manage every access point within the network. Doing so should allow for one framework that offers organizations the same level of security, scalability, reliability, ease of deployment and management that they’d expect from wired networks.

Security

Wireless network security is a major concern in the enterprise, especially for those businesses covered by data privacy and security legislations. Many wireless products support secure layer 3 mobility by letting clients roam across subnets without session disruption.

Scalability for Business Growth

With the ability to deploy multiple access points comes a greater capability to scale your Wi-Fi network as your business grows. Once put in place, this modular approach makes as-needed expansion relatively easy.

Guest Wi-Fi

Enterprise Wi-Fi should allow you to create guest user accounts. Guest accounts can be firewalled from the rest of the network, enhancing your security since these users won’t be able to gain access to sensitive data.

Radio Resource Management

WLAN Controllers are usually able to assign channels to access points statically and dynamically in response to co-channel and RF interference. Controllers may also be able to adjust transmit power to reduce interference when an access point goes down, reduce the impact of channel changes on real-time applications.

Firewall and VLAN

Wireless controllers are able to enforce centrally defined policies related to traffic inspection and segmentation. Other capabilities could include SSID or RADIUS based VLAN tag assignment, role based traffic inspection, and traffic reporting.

QoS (Quality of Service)

Today’s businesses make extensive use of VoIP technologies and video conferencing software like Teams, zoom, Skype or Webex in order to allow geographically separated colleagues and business partners to collaborate, discuss, plan, present, or troubleshoot. All these activities require crystal clear video and, more importantly, audio. Therefore, you’ll have to make sure your enterprise wireless network readily supports QoS (Quality of Service).

Working from Home?

The coronavirus pandemic has forced billions of people across the world to stay indoors and work/learn from home. People are consuming data for working from home, online learning, entertainment though OTT platform (streaming videos on platforms like Hotstar, Amazon etc.), video calls through various apps like Google meet,  Skype, MS Teams and Zoom and relying more on social media and social networks to stay connected as we define what our new normal looks like.

The sudden surge in people being forced to work from home has increased the demand of broadband and mobile networks manifold. Since it is new normal that people are working from home, besides kids are attending online classes, other family members are spending more time in watching web series, mobile internet was not enough for most Indian families. People need to get wired broadband connection to meet their requirements. Wi-Fi connectivity has now become one of the most essential utilities for Indian households.

In today’s connected home where 10+ devices are competing for network resources, reliable Wi-Fi connectivity, devices and data security are new concerns every day.

People are facing the following remote work challenges:

  • Home Wi-Fi equipment is old: No support for 5Ghz.
  • 2.4Ghz interference: Microwave Oven/Cordless phones are creating interference.
  • Unreliable and low Wi-Fi signal strength in the home: Leading to lower levels of employee productivity and thus, business results.
  • Too many users: Home network contention with family devices leading to sudden dropped calls, choppy video conferences, and lagging collaboration systems.
  • Zero or very little home network security: Leading to a stronger likelihood of attacks on corporate systems and data, even with using VPN software.
  • Support: Corporate Helpdesk cannot support “home/ISP” Routers.
  • Range: Users are too far away from their router.
  • Setup: Setting up and maintaining a traditional wireless home network is daunting, even if you’re tech-savvy.
